Issue while uploading SAP GTS Tarif code (HS Codes) Mass upload for huge list of materials.

0 Kudos

Hi GTS folks ,

While doing mass upload of materials with HS codes  in /SAPSLL/MARC_UL_R3 transaction am getting a data conversion error message for certain materials as " No customs Tariff number found for determination procedure YBRHTS (numbering scheme name)

I have initially transferred all the material from ECC to GTS and only for few entries am getting this message.

Hi Lijo,

Before doing the Mass upload for MARC assignment to Tariff code, Please check whether you have maintained the Tariff numbers in GTS system. If you are using the tariff no XXXXXXXXX in the PRN file, then the same Tariff number should be maintained against the number scheme .

For this you have to Go to Maintain Tariff No in the GTS area Menu (/SAPSLL/MENU_LEGAL -> Customs Management -> Classification -> Classification Master Data Tab -> Maintain Tariff No) and create all the Tariff Numbers used in the File or make sure that it exist. Then Try uploading the File from /SAPSLL/MARC_UL_R3.

I think by this the issue will be solved.

Thanks for  the prompt response which really helped to resolve the  issue.

I checked the data conversion error HS codes in the PRN file  against my numbering scheme and it was  found to be missing against it.Later I have maintained the Tariff codes against the numbering and file upload become succesfull.

Hi Amith,

SAP has given two way maintenance of Classification of Products. one is to Maintain manually and the other one is upload using XML file by getting data from Data Providers.

so, if you want to maintain some Tariff or Commodity Code numbers of your own, then you can use the Manual Upload. it is always better to upload using XML file , which would be easy (if you are getting the Customs Info files from any of the Data Providers).

also we use the Maintain Tariff option to verify or make sure that a particular Tariff number is already maintained or not.
